RENT

Book, Music and Lyrics by JONATHAN LARSON

Musical Arrangements Steve Skinner
Original Concept/Additional Lyrics Billy Aronson

Music Supervision and Additional Arrangements Tim Weil
Dramaturg Lynn Thomson

RENT was originally produced in New York by New York Theatre Workshop and on Broadway by Jeffrey Seller, Kevin McCollum, Allan S. Gordon and the New York Theatre Workshop.
